Transaction e322f7c2da3ccd491ee828260bbd706dffbdf44301d434600dac491285e6997e

1 Input
2 Outputs
  • e322f7c2da3ccd491ee828260bbd706dffbdf44301d434600dac491285e6997e:0
  • value  644464
    address  3DF1EzWtmRiAANx9FFkuhyMUHKHwygvM2m
  • e322f7c2da3ccd491ee828260bbd706dffbdf44301d434600dac491285e6997e:1
  • value  17998508
    address  3QTUxAKmHqLAkvAjSvPxYoi5yUVRPQm2Cx